STORE ON WHEELS A FIRST FOR B.C.
Food trucks are popular, but PoCo pair is on the cutting edge with this mobile clothing shop
PAGE 5
LISA KING/NOW
PoCo friends Kora Pridy, left, and Karolina Jasinski use a converted Doritos truck they’ve dubbed “Beastie” to hit the festival circuit around Metro Vancouver. They stock more than 300 items in their 130-square-foot store, and say the response from the public so far has been beyond what they expected. SFU marketing professor Lindsay Meredith says the trend toward mobile stores offers a number of advantages, including lower costs, which translates into the ability to offer lower prices.
